Therapeutic Bind
A situation in therapy where clients are presented with a dilemma or conflict by their therapist as a means of promoting insight or change.
Self-defeating Behaviors
Actions or patterns of behavior that undermine one’s own goals, desires, or well-being, often occurring subconsciously.
Motivational Interviewing
A counseling approach that helps individuals find the motivation to make positive decisions and accomplish goals through directed conversations.
Client-centered
An approach that prioritizes the needs, preferences, and autonomy of the individual receiving services or care.
